19855 Downen Rd, Omaha, IL 62871-2324

POSSIBLE RESIDENT(S):
OMAHA STATS:
Total population 280
Males
138
Females
142
Median Household Income $34,732
Source: U.S. Census Bureau, 2018
NEARBY ADDRESSES IN 62871:
330 3rd St, Omaha, IL 62871-1130
4090 Buffalo Rd, Omaha, IL 62871-2223
215 Cherry St, Omaha, IL 62871-1143
651 2nd St, Omaha, IL 62871-1018
590 5th St, Omaha, IL 62871-1022